About Phoenix Air Group
Phoenix Air is an FAA-certificated Part 135 company with worldwide operating authority, providing passenger services, worldwide air ambulance services and high priority air cargo services– including the transport of explosives and most other dangerous goods. Phoenix Air’s military contracting division is the world’s leading provider of contracted airborne electronic warfare and weapons training/testing services for clients such as U.S. Department of Defense, NATO and various other foreign militaries and governments. These solutions include, but are not limited to: Air Charter Air Ambulance High Priority Air Cargo Airframe Modifications Specialized Military Training Flight School Fixed Base Operator (FBO) Phoenix Air was founded in Atlanta, Georgia in the late 1970’s by Atlanta native Mark Thompson. Starting as a small local charter company operating two vintage Beech 18’s primarily transporting automotive parts to assembly plants around the country, Phoenix Air today has grown to a multi-faceted air charter company with global capabilities. The company name “Phoenix Air” was derived from the mythological bird of ancient Greek lore “The Phoenix” which is part of the official Great Seal of the City of Atlanta. Phoenix Air moved its administrative headquarters and heavy maintenance facilities from the Atlanta area to Cartersville, Georgia (40 miles north of Atlanta) in 1985, where today it leases 85% of the Cartersville-Bartow County Airport (KVPC). It is here that Phoenix Air has its high-security facilities, maintenance, dispatch operations and headquarters staff.
